The 1965 war drama, featuring Akshay Kumar and Veer Pahariya, continues its strong run at the box office, eyeing the Rs 100 crore milestone this weekend.

February 1, 2025: New Delhi:
Directed by Sandeep Kewlani and Abhishek Anil Kapur, the war drama Sky Force starring Akshay Kumar and Veer Pahariya has maintained a steady pace at the box office. On its 8th day, the film earned ₹2.56 crore net in India, bringing its total India net collection to ₹89.06 crore. With strong momentum, the film is expected to surpass the ₹100 crore mark domestically over the weekend.

The film’s overall Hindi occupancy rate on Day 8 stood at 11.22%. Globally, Sky Force has already crossed ₹100 crore, achieving a worldwide gross of ₹111.5 crore by the end of Day 7.

Box Office Breakdown

  • Day 1: ₹12 crore
  • Day 2: ₹22 crore
  • Day 3: ₹28 crore
  • Day 4: ₹7 crore
  • Day 5: ₹5.75 crore
  • Day 6: ₹6 crore
  • Day 7: ₹5.5 crore
  • Day 8: ₹2.56 crore

By Day 7, the film’s India net collection stood at ₹86.5 crore, with an India gross of ₹103.25 crore. The overseas gross collection reached ₹8.25 crore.

Storyline and Cast

Sky Force, set against the backdrop of the 1965 India-Pakistan War, chronicles the journey of Indian Air Force officer T Vijaya (played by Veer Pahariya), who goes missing in action. Akshay Kumar plays KO Ahuja, a determined officer on a mission to rescue Vijaya. The film is a blend of patriotism, action, and emotional drama.

Sara Ali Khan and Nimrat Kaur also play pivotal roles, adding depth to the narrative. The film is made on a substantial budget of ₹160 crore, showcasing high-end production and gripping wartime sequences.
